Is Bangor-is-y-coed near a beach? Bangor-is-y-coed, Wales is a manageable drive from the coast — the nearest beach is Southport Beach in Merseyside, approximately 44.9 miles away (straight-line), roughly around an hour in normal traffic. Lytham St Annes Beach is the second closest at approximately 51.8 miles. Southport Beach is dog-friendly, making it a good option for families travelling with pets. Lytham St Annes Beach currently holds a Blue Flag award for water quality and facilities. For the cleanest water in the area, Rhossili Bay has an Excellent rating.
